The official notice sent to the Hongkong Harbour Office yester day from the local offices of the Y. K. K. Line ran as follows.

'Our chartered s.s. "Yahiko Maru" foundered in the Straits „of Hainan at a.m.; on the 7th instant in a position which is supposed to be the Baksha Bank, about fifteen miles West of Hainan Head. Will you kindly request masters of all vessels bound for the Hainan Straits to keep a good look out for the sunken ship, also her missing crew"

LEAGUE TENNIS.

Second Division.

UNIVERSITY v. I.R.C. (A)

Playing away yesterday, the IRC (A) beat the University by 58 games to 41. Scores:-

O. Ismail and I A. Razack beat Yue and Hung 65, beat Soo and Balhatchet 10-1, beat Sepher and

Peterson 6-5..

S. A. Ismall and A. H. Madar beat Yue and Hung 6-5, beat Soo and Balhatchet 7-4, lost to Sepher and Peterson 4-7.

S.A.R. Ismail and Y. A. Wahab beat Yue and Hung 8-3, beat Soo and Balhachet 7-4, lost to Seper and Peterson 4-7
